Black Coal | Geoscience Australia

Black Coal | Geoscience Australia

During 2016, Australia produced 440 Mt of black coal, 389 Mt of which was exported for energy production or coke manufacture. The remaining 51 Mt was used domestically. The value of Australian coal exports during 201516 was billion; this was 22% of total resource and energy exports 26.

Coal is mined in Australia using leading mining techniques and technologies. According to Geoscience Australia, almost 80 per cent of Australian coal is extracted from opencut mines, where up to 90 per cent of the rock can be recovered from the seam. [8] Worldwide, about 40 per cent of coalmining uses opencut techniques.

Coal mining Underground, Surface, Drilling | Britannica

Coal mining Underground, Surface, Drilling | Britannica

Highwall mining is an adaptation of auger mining. Instead of an auger hole, an entry into the coal seam is made by a continuous miner, remotely operated from a cabin at the surface. The cut coal is transported by conveyors behind the miner to the outside. Using a television camera, the operator can see and control the miner's progress.

PDF Air Pollution Emissions from Australian Coal Mining ...

PDF Air Pollution Emissions from Australian Coal Mining ...

Coal dust is a fine powder that forms during the mining process and from grinding and crushing of coal. The size distribution and chemical composition of coal dust particles are highly complex.
